Michelle Obama Speaks Out on Barack Split Rumors

Former First Lady Michelle Obama has addressed the divorce rumors surrounding her marriage to former President Barack Obama.

During an episode of NPR’s Wild Card with Rachel Martin, Michelle Obama dispelled divorce rumors.

“Even in this phase in our lives, when Barack and I say something right or wrong, it does get covered. You know, the fact that people don’t see me going out on a date with my husband sparks rumors of the end of our marriage. I mean, it’s sort of…” Michelle Obama said.

“It’s the apocalypse. It’s like, OK, so we don’t Instagram every minute of our lives. We are 60. We’re 60, y’all. We just, you just are not gonna know what we’re doing every minute of the day, you know?” Michelle Obama added.

The former First Lady vacationed in Mallorca with daughters Malia and Sasha. The trio was photographed dining at the Lobster Club in Puerto Portals, Calvià, earlier this week, but Barack Obama was noticeably absent, as he has been at many of her recent outings, the New York Post reported.

Michelle looked stylish in a colorful printed dress and hoop earrings, while Sasha, 24, wore an off-the-shoulder white t-shirt and a flowy brown skirt. Malia, 26, chose a navy blue polka dot top and denim mini skirt for the family lunch.

Joining them were James Costos, former U.S. ambassador to Spain, and his partner Michael Smith, the Obamas’ longtime interior designer who famously redesigned the Oval Office in 2010.

The relaxed, glamorous lunch took place at an exclusive seaside venue complete with live music, an infinity pool, and sweeping Mediterranean views.

Barack was once again missing from the family getaway, just as he has been absent from several other major public events in recent months, including President Jimmy Carter’s funeral and even President Donald Trump’s inauguration.

Michelle tried to downplay growing rumors of marital trouble last month during an appearance on “The Diary of a CEO with Steven Bartlett.”

“That’s not who we are,” she insisted. “And I know that about him. He knows that about me.” She also stressed that the couple, married for 32 years, would never “quit” on their marriage.
